I purchased what I believe to be new old stock of a 2013 Tradition Tourbillon 7047 with Fusee & Chain. I asked in a separate post about whether I would be able to register it with Breguet as the original owner, and the consensus was that I could. I'm trying that now. I'm quite optimistic since I was able to register another pre-owned Breguet watch of mine (a 5717 Classique Hora Mundi in rose gold with Asia map) that I assumed had been long registered to someone else. Most of the rest of these photos were ones the dealer sent me before I picked up the watch. I asked them to set the time to 8:40 (a time I picked at random) to make sure they really had the watch in hand, and weren't using photos they just found on the internet. I also uploaded all of the photos to ChatGPT and asked it to see if it could detect any artifacts of Photoshop or other doctoring of the images, and it determined the photos looked legit. I also showed ChatGPT photos of a similarly priced watch I found on Chrono24 and asked it to compare, and it said that this one was in better condition. If anyone is interested in buying pre-owned watches, I highly recommend doing this.

About the Breguet Héritage Ref. 5717

The reference 5717 represents Breguet's offering within the Héritage collection, featuring an oval case configuration that distinguishes it from conventional round watch designs. This particular reference occupies a specific position within Breguet's contemporary lineup through its distinctive proportions and rose gold construction.

The watch houses an automatic movement within an 18k rose gold case measuring 42x35mm, indicating an oval or tonneau-shaped profile. The silver dial is protected by sapphire crystal, while the fixed bezel maintains clean lines around the case perimeter. Water resistance extends to 30 meters, positioning this as a dress watch rather than a sport-oriented timepiece.

The 5717 appeals to collectors seeking Breguet's interpretation of classical watchmaking within a non-circular case format. The rose gold construction and silver dial combination provides a traditional precious metal presentation, while the automatic movement offers practical daily wear functionality. This reference serves collectors interested in Breguet's contemporary Héritage line who prefer alternative case shapes to standard round configurations.
